How AI Improves Code Reviews: A Human-Centric Approach
"Empowering Human Code Reviews, Not Replacing Them"
Pull Sense handles the routine checks, so your team can focus on what truly matters - meaningful discussions, mentorship, and knowledge sharing.
Code reviews are a cornerstone of software development, fostering knowledge sharing and maintaining code quality. But with increasing development speeds, how can teams ensure thorough reviews without becoming a bottleneck? Let's explore how AI enhances the human code review process.
The Challenge with Traditional Code Reviews
Development teams often face these common challenges:
- Reviewers spend significant time on basic issues
- Inconsistent review standards across team members
- Review bottlenecks delaying deployments
- Reviewer fatigue leading to missed issues
How AI Enhances Human Reviews
🤖 AI's Role
- Catches syntax errors and basic issues
- Identifies potential security vulnerabilities
- Suggests performance improvements
- Ensures consistent code style
👥 Human's Role
- Architectural decision making
- Knowledge sharing and mentoring
- Business logic validation
- Team collaboration and growth
The Benefits of AI-Enhanced Reviews
Faster Review Cycles
AI handles initial reviews in minutes, allowing human reviewers to focus on higher-level concerns.
Consistent Quality
AI ensures consistent review standards across all pull requests, regardless of size or complexity.
Enhanced Learning
Developers learn from AI suggestions while maintaining valuable human mentorship interactions.
Best Practices for AI-Enhanced Reviews
To get the most out of AI-enhanced code reviews:
- Use AI for initial review passes
- Focus human reviews on architecture and business logic
- Maintain regular team discussions
- Use AI insights as learning opportunities
- Customize AI rules to match team standards
Ready to enhance your code review process while maintaining the human touch?